6 videos • 6,656 views • by Outside TV "From the Ground Up" is an Outside TV docu-series centered on making cycling more accessible and inclusive. Each season, professional cyclists Ryan Petry and Alexey Vermeulen select a group of novice riders with little to no competitive cycling experience.   The series follows these beginners over several months as they receive coaching, gear, support, and undergo intensive training camps to prepare for some of the most challenging endurance cycling races in the nation, such as the Leadville Trail 100 Mountain Bike Race or SBT GRVL.   "From the Ground Up" documents the journey of these new cyclists as they face the physical and mental hurdles of training, build community with their teammates and coaches, and ultimately test their limits on race day. It aims to show that with determination, support, and guidance, anyone can tackle monumental cycling challenges, starting "from the ground up."   Sources and related content
